The Department of Energy (DOE) and the Los Alamos National Security, LLC (LANS), are holding Electronic Public Reading Room (EPRR) training and a tour of the Hard copy Public Reading Room (HPRR). The Los Alamos National Laboratory (LANL) Public Reading Rooms are information repositories for environmental and administrative information and correspondence required by Permit Section 1.10 of the LANL Hazardous Waste Facility Permit, issued November 2010.
The training will cover the contents of the HPRR and the EPRR and use of the EPRR, including sample inquiries and time to experiment at computer terminals. The training will conclude with a tour of the HPRR and plenty of time for Q & A.
